Point the first: Full Moon wo Sagashite is not a well known series and as such few people would recognize it.  In turn, this will snow-ball to the fic in question.  Since few people saw the series, few people will read the fic and even fewer people will comment on the fic.

Point the second: On C&C, This is a constructive way of pointing out where the fic can improve.  This allows the author to hone his/her writing skills. Recieving C&C is an honor and a privilege, it signifies that the fic you wrote has affected the reader at some level.  There is potential for the C&Cer to misinterpret the piece (case in point my good friend Allyn and the fic 'Atomic Kid') making the reviewer take it too seriously, or in a wrong context, or less seriously than he/she should.  I have read most of the reviews and find them to be uninsulting, sure some of them have a bit of a 'rude' tone, but that's just their suggestion.  You do not have to take their word as gospel.  It's your piece.  You decide.

Point the third: Shoujou fics are not dissed on this list, they just aren't as wide-spread as they should be.  I myself classify WAFFy fics as Shojouish but that's just my opinion.
